How much do remote structural eng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Jun 11, 2026, the average yearly pay for remote structural engineer in New York is $108,747.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$87,500.00 and $123,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Remote Structural Engineer position, and why are they important?

A Remote Structural Engineer requires a strong background in structural analysis, design principles, and a degree in civil or structural engineering, often with a Professional Engineer (PE) license. Proficiency in industry-standard software such as AutoCAD, Revit, SAP2000, and ETABS is crucial, along with familiarity with building codes and standards. Effective communication, time management, and self-motivation distinguish top remote structural engineers in a virtual team environment. These abilities ensure engineers can independently deliver accurate designs, meet deadlines, and collaborate seamlessly with clients and multidisciplinary teams from a remote setting.

What is a Remote Structural Engineer job?

A Remote Structural Engineer designs, analyzes, and reviews building and infrastructure projects while working from a remote location. They use software like AutoCAD, Revit, and structural analysis tools to ensure structures are safe and compliant with regulations. Communication with clients, architects, and construction teams is done through virtual meetings, emails, and cloud-based collaboration tools. This role allows engineers to work flexibly while contributing to various projects worldwide.

What does a typical workday look like for a Remote Structural Engineer, and how do they stay connected with their team?

A typical workday for a Remote Structural Engineer involves performing structural calculations, preparing design drawings and reports, reviewing construction documents, and coordinating with architects and other engineers through virtual meetings. Team communication is maintained using collaboration tools like Slack, Microsoft Teams, and project management platforms to ensure everyone is aligned on project goals and timelines. Remote structural engineers often participate in regular video conferences and file-sharing activities to review work and provide feedback. This setup enables them to efficiently contribute to projects while enjoying the flexibility of a remote work environment.

Principal Structural Engineer

BGM ENGINEERING LLC

Brooklyn, NY โ€ข On-site, Remote

$120K - $180K/yr

Full-time

Posted 10 days ago


Job description

Position Summary
We are seeking a talented Structural Engineer with 10+ years' experience to join our firm. BGM Engineering works on low to mid-rise buildings, and other structures of all sizes and construction types, from steel-framed warehouses to masonry retaining walls to multi story buildings. The ideal candidate should have multi-year experience dealing with the NY Department of Buildings. This position would be mostly remotely but the candidate needs to be local to NYC.
Responsibilities
The ideal candidate is capable of being both self-sufficient and working with a design team, with the ability to work on multiple projects concurrently. We maintain a high pace on our projects.
Candidate responsibilities include:
Principals are responsible for managing all aspects of a regional business unit, including preparing proposals, management of the staff, the project work performed by the group, the technical and professional mentorship of their staff, the allocation of manpower within the group, and the growth of the team
  • Assists in developing new markets in local region
  • Reviews/develops project proposals
  • Attends local marketing events
  • Supports Team on maintaining project schedule and budgets and acts as project executive to ensure clients expectations are being met
  • Responsible to ensure QA/QC process
  • Responsible for project budgets
  • Assists in A/R collections
  • Perform structural calculations for steel, reinforced concrete, masonry, and wood structures
  • Review drawings and calculations performed by junior staff
  • Develop detailed construction plans and details for buildings, bridges, and other structures using AutoCAD or Revit software
  • Create structural models using various structural design software
  • Perform field visits during construction to observe adherence to the construction documents
  • Review shop drawings and respond to RFIs during the construction phase

Qualifications
  • M.S. Civil Engineering from an accredited school
  • PE license required
  • Proficiency in Revit, AutoCAD, Microsoft Office required
  • Proficiency in Bentley RAM software suite preferred
  • Excellent organization, oral, and written communication skills
  • Knowledge of local and national design codes, including the NY Building Code, AASHTO, ASCE 7, ACI 318, AISC 360, and NDS
  • 10+ years of relevant structural design work
